V. Procedures:
1. Seat client
2. wash your hands
3. check and analyze condition of clients hand.
4. Remove any jewelry from the body part to be treated.
5.Prepare and use necessary tools/supplies/materials
6. wash clients hand with lukewarm water and soap, and towel dry before and after
scrubbing.
7. Apply appropriate lotion
8. determine and test appropriate temperature for heat tolerance of client.
9. Soak hands for 4 seconds for 3 consecutive times in wax and wrap with plastic
gloves and mittens.
10. allow the paraffin to remain in place for 10 to 15 minutes.
11. remove wax from hands according to manufacturer’s instruction.
12. apply hand softening product and massage according to prescribed procedure
13. advise client after service on maintenance program.
14. confirm and record clients desired service outcome.

6. Procedure
1. Prepare all needed tools/materials/Equipment
2. Remove old nail polish
3. Shape the nails
4. Soften cuticle
5. Dry fingertips
6. Apply cuticle remover
7. Loosen cuticle
8. Trim cuticle
9. Clean under the free edge
10. Buff the nail (optional)
11. Re-examine nails and cuticles
12. Apply hand and arm massage
13. Remove traces oil
14. Apply base coat
15. Apply col;ored polish
16. Apply top coat
17. Apply instant nail dry (optional)
